Your Gridspotter™ will need periodic cleaning.  The two places most susceptable to dirt is the threaded rod that moves the X axis, and the smooth guide rod on the back of the Gridspotter™.  Use lubrcant spray silicone to clean these 2 components.  Spray a generous amount on these 2 componets, until it is dripping off on them.  Then take a dry cloth and run along both the smooth guide rod and the threaded X rod while you turn the x knobs.  Repeat until clean.

When your Gridspotter™ becomes dirty, the X movement will periodically stick when you begin moving it.  This is indicative of the smooth guide rod on the back being dirty.  When the threaded X rod becomes dirty, the "X" (side to side) knobs will become harder to turn and/or there will be a louder grinding sound when they are turned.
